A B4 and B4E are the 'goods accompanying' and 'goods to follow' lists that you will need to complete so that you can bring your belongings/goods to Canada without paying duty on them. You can read more here: Goods To Follow-Canada : British Expat Wiki There are lots of posts on the subject in the forum.

It sounds like you need to do a bit more research. Start with reading the wiki article on family class sponsorship.
Yes you can apply from the UK, this is called an outland application. It takes an average of 7 months to process. The link to the spreadsheet is in my signature.
You need to have at least a year of proof that you have been living together unbroken to qualify as common law. In our case, we moved in together in 2010, and decided in 2011 to move to Canada so started looking at what was required. We had a lot of it already like both our babes on the lease and on some of the bills but didn't have a joint bank account and started using it for rent and bills so our statements showed some level of activity. We also left paper statements on so we would be able to submit that. Others have taken out life insurance policies and declared their other halves as dependents on insurance and medial benefits. The wiki article and loads of other threads here have lots of examples of the type of things that cic like to see.
Timing is also fine for your move. Once you're arrived you'll have a deadline to show up in Canada, but that's just to activate your PR. You can fly right back out after that if you want. Again this is all on the wiki.
